    Recommended Equipment

    • Siphon Pump: A siphon pump allows you to transfer gas from the tank with minimal hassle. It’s effective in removing most of the fuel in one go.
    • Fuel Container: Use a proper fuel container; this ensures safe storage and transportation of the old gas. Make sure it meets local regulations for hazardous materials.
    • Funnel: A funnel helps direct fuel into the container without spills, keeping your workspace tidy and safe.
    • Wrench Set: You may need a wrench to disconnect fuel lines if you can’t siphon out all the gas. Ensure the wrench fits the specific bolts on your mower.
    • Gloves: Wear gloves to protect your hands from gas exposure. This adds an extra layer of safety.
    • Safety Goggles: Goggles shield your eyes from any splashes while handling fuel or working with tools.
    • Shop Towels: Keep shop towels handy for quick clean-ups of any spills. This keeps your work area clean.
    • Fire Extinguisher: While not a direct tool for emptying the tank, having a fire extinguisher nearby enhances safety during the task.

    These tools streamline the process and reduce the risk of accidents. Prepare everything beforehand to make the task as smooth as possible.

    Preparing Your Lawn Mower

    Ensure safety before starting. Turn off the lawn mower and let it cool down completely. Locate the fuel tank and check for any leaks. Gather the necessary tools, including a siphon pump, fuel container, funnel, and gloves. Work in a well-ventilated area to avoid inhaling fumes, and keep a fire extinguisher nearby.

    Pin This Now to Remember It Later
    Pin This

    Draining the Gas Safely

    Use a siphon pump to extract fuel. Insert one end of the siphon into the gas tank and the other into the fuel container. Ensure the container is suitable for gasoline storage. Start the siphon by sucking on the tubing or utilizing a hand pump, causing the gas to flow into the container. Monitor the process to prevent spills. If siphoning isn’t enough, use a wrench to disconnect the fuel line and drain directly into the container.

    Proper Disposal of Gasoline

    Once you’ve emptied the tank, handle the old gasoline properly. Never dispose of gasoline in household trash or down the drain. Instead, take it to a local hazardous waste disposal facility or a recycling center that accepts used fuel. Contact local waste management for specific guidelines in your area. Always store the gasoline in a sealed container until you can dispose of it safely.

    What problems can arise from old gas in a lawn mower?

    Stale fuel can cause starting difficulties and engine damage. As gas sits, it can break down and form varnish, clogging fuel lines and filters, leading to poor mower performance.
